Q. Find the $r^{th}$ term in the expansion of $\left(x+\frac{1}{x}\right)^{2r}$.

Binomial Theorem

Solution:

We have, $T_{r} = \,{}^{2r}C_{r-1}\left(x\right)^{2r-r+1}\left(\frac{1}{x}\right)^{r-1}$
$=\frac{\lfloor2r}{\lfloor r-1\lfloor r+1}x^{r+1-r+1}$
$= \frac{\lfloor2r}{\lfloor r-1\lfloor r+1}x^{2}$
